The admiral Claude d'Annebault directed the council of Francis I from 1543 to 1547. His life and career testify to a model of government built around one favourite advisor, the cornerstone of the political system and an embodiment of the king's shadow, cast on the court, council, and entire network of royal servants.
This work is based on a thesis which won the Braun-Benabou / Aguirre-Basualdo prize from the chancellery of the universities of Paris in 2010.
